Bức ảnh tuyệt đẹp trên được nhiếp ảnh gia thiên văn người Mỹ Andrew McCarthy ghi lại bằng kính viễn vọng và chia sẻ lên Instagram vào tuần trước. Nó cho thấy sao chổi phát sáng xanh rực rỡ và tạo ra một vệt sáng dài trên bầu trời. Màu sắc đặc biệt của Leonard tiết lộ cấu trúc băng đá bên trong nó chứa nhiều cyanide và carbon diatomic. Sao chổi đang bị đốt nóng và có khả năng tan rã cao.
